MoneyHelper and budget planner

MoneyHelper is the government's financial guidance service which includes Pension Wise, the Money Advice Service, and the Pensions Advisory Service. It provides free, impartial, and trusted money advice. The services help you with money management skills and provide advice on budgeting and debt management:

MoneyHelper - free financial guidance

Budget planner

MoneyHelper's budget planner helps you keep track of your money and suggests ways to improve your finances.

After you've added your income and spending information, the budget planner shows you:

  • what’s left over
  • where you’re spending your money
  • where you might be able to make savings and cut costs.

HEY Credit Union

Credit unions are a not-for-profit financial service, owned by the people who use their services. Members chose the governing directors and have a say in the way the credit union operates. HEY Credit Union aim to improve the financial well-being of their member-owners by providing fair and affordable money services for East Riding (and Northern Lincolnshire) residents. Some of their services include:

  • Christmas savings loan
  • home improvement loan
  • car loan
  • instant access savings account
  • Christmas saver account
  • junior saver account
  • a members' lottery
  • community group accounts
  • financial wellbeing support

Stop Loan Sharks

Stop Loan Sharks investigates and prosecutes illegal money lenders and provides support for borrowers. If you think you, or someone you know, is paying money to a loan shark or an illegal money lender you can:

  • find out what a loan shark is
  • safely and anonymously report loan sharks and illegal money lenders
  • call the 24hr helpline on 0300 555 2222 for confidential advice and support
  • find out about loan shark debt
  • have a live web chat to get instant advice and support

Community Money Advice (CMA)

Community Money Advice (CMA) is a national charity committed to helping people overcome their money problems. CMA provides resources, training and the support needed to establish and maintain local, free, face to face money advice services.

Their fully trained debt advisers and mentors offer advice, time, and as much support as required, in order to help you become debt free whilst working towards financial stability. There are two CMA centres in Hull:

Financial Conduct Authority (FCA)

The Financial Conduct Authority is the regulator of financial services in the UK, they set the standards that firms must meet and take action against those that fail to meet the required standards.

How to open a bank account

Everyone can get a basic bank account from any high street bank. However, if you are an undischarged bankrupt, only Barclays and Co-operative offer specialist accounts. Credit Unions, such as HEY Credit Union, also provide banking services.
